My Ooni takes regarding half an hour ahead up to temperature, contrasted to the hours I would certainly need to invest tending my wood-fired ovens before I might release my first pie. That stated, a lot of everyone I spoke to suggested making use of the oven at slightly even more modest temperatures. "I such as to cook my pizzas between 850 and 900 degrees," stated Elizabeth English.


The somewhat reduced baking temperature level is much more flexible, however still plenty warm adequate to accomplish a crisp undercarriage and leoparding on the crust. When taking the temperature level of your oven, you wish to temp the surface of the baking rock, specifically in the area closest to the flame. In my Ooni, which has an L-shaped fire that runs from the front left to the back right edge of the oven, that's the back left quadrant.

While some stoves consist of an integrated door, mine did not. I had the ability to find one made by a third-party on Etsy that was a simple add-on, and it made a large distinction in how long it took the stove to warm up, conserving both time and fuel. Because the pies prepare so quickly, I never shut the door while I'm doing the real cooking.
